草庐IT

非常规

全部标签

php - 将常规 Javascript 转换为 jQuery

我有一些代码涉及点击一个按钮,然后您要么登录并转到下一页,要么您注销并收到警报。我从来都不喜欢HTML中的onClick,所以我想将其转变为单击id并让jQuery发挥其魔力。我了解jQuery的点击功能,但我不知道如何将do_bid(".$val["id"].");与其余的Javascript放在一起。如果我没有提供足够的信息,或者如果有这方面的官方资源,请告诉我。Bid//SomeotherJavascriptabovethisfunctiondo_bid(aid){varloged_in="";if(loged_in==""){alert('Youmustlogintobid!'

php - Javascript 重定向与 PHP 重定向,搜索引擎会将其视为常规内容

我猜测就搜索引擎可见性而言,使用PHP的header("location:here.html")会比javascript的window.location("here.html")好得多。我假设服务器重定向会向谷歌显示正确的内容,并且javascript重定向将被读取为一个包含javascript重定向代码的页面。原因是我有一个客户希望我获取他们当前的网站并将其导入CMS系统(我使用的是e107),我不希望他们的旧页面失去当前的页面排名。我正在考虑将旧页面上的重定向到CMS系统中的新页面。 最佳答案 转发到搜索引擎排名的唯一方法是使用

php - 在 PHP 中将军队时间转换为常规时间 (AM/PM)

很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visitthehelpcenter.关闭9年前。有没有办法使用AM/PM表达式将军队时间(例如23:00)转换为常规时间?

php - PHP 适合非常大的项目吗?它可以是交易安全的吗?

这个问题可能看起来很奇怪。但是我以前每次做PHP项目的时候,都会遇到这样的糟糕经历:脚本在10秒后取消运行。这会导致非常糟糕的数据库不一致(删除循环的坏例子:用户将要删除相册。相册对象从数据库中删除,然后在删除照片的一半过程中,脚本就在原处被杀死,并且剩下10.000张照片没有引用)。它不是事务安全的。我从来没有找到一种方法来安全地做某事,以确保它完成。如果脚本被杀死,它就会被杀死。就在一个循环的中间。它刚刚被杀死。这在使用java的tomcat上从未发生过。Java跑啊跑啊跑啊,要是花很长时间。很多时事通讯脚本试图通过将工作分成很多包来解决这个问题,即一次发送100个,然后重新加载页

php裁剪非常大的图像

这个问题不是关于裁剪图像的代码。我知道它是如何工作的。这只是一个关于使用PHP图片库(GD或ImageMagick?)处理非常大的图片的问题。例如我拿了一个非常大的文件(5000x35000像素)8位颜色3channel将其加载到内存中所需的内存是aprx。50个月!现在,我想做这个Action(只是为了举例):我想获取右下角的区域,大小为(600x600)像素。在这个图像部分,我想添加一个图形标签(不用担心关于这个我知道)之后,我想把这部分写在原始文件。我认为,工作流程必须是这样的:从大图读取原始字节(仅用于获取de部分文件)处理零件文件写下大图中的部分。所有内存占用都很小。你能帮我

php - 为什么使用 php 从一个非常大的 csv 文件中只读取 1000 条记录?

我刚开始学习使用PHP,因为工作中出现了一个要求,我想弄清楚为什么在我的CSV文件中的124938条记录中只有1011条记录被读取。这是我正在使用的非常基本的代码。\n";$fp=fopen('STDPRICE_FULL.csv','r')ordie("can'topenfile");while($csv_line=fgetcsv($fp,1024)){print'';for($i=0,$j=count($csv_line);$i'.$csv_line[$i].'';}print"\n";}print'\n';fclose($fp)ordie("can'tclosefile");?>当

php - CodeIgniter 项目的第一个 HTTP 请求延迟非常高

我和一个friend刚刚开始从事一个其他人几年前就停止开发的项目,而我们正在努力恢复它。我们已经解决了大部分与设置相关的问题,但有一个我们无法解决的问题非常烦人。在我们的本地主机中,所有页面都需要大量时间来加载/刷新。我不是指Assets、脚本或任何东西,问题是第一个请求完成之前的延迟。大多数情况下需要15到30秒,这是NotAcceptable,有时甚至会长达1或2分钟。例如,这是Chrome开发工具中“网络”选项卡的屏幕截图。第一行是View,其他是Assets。我们在谷歌上搜索了几个小时,尝试了一些不同的方法,但都没有奏效。一些解决方案,如thisone指向一些Apache的ht

php - 下载 Laravel 时 Composer 非常慢

你能帮帮我吗?我想通过composercreate-projectlaravel/laravel将Laravel安装到cms目录中,但Composer下载它的速度非常非常慢。你能帮我看看如何提升它吗?这是我的终端:saidalo@Saidalo-Yodgoroff:/var/www/html$composercreate-projectlaravel/laravelcms"5.1.*"Installinglaravel/laravel(v5.1.33)-Installinglaravel/laravel(v5.1.33)Downloading:100%Createdprojectinc

php - Laravel 中的简单查询速度很慢,但在数据库控制台中却非常快

我有一个非常奇怪的问题,我无法理解。我在我的后端应用程序中使用Laravel,我在其中运行一个非常简单的查询表,该表有30k条记录,所有记录都有适当的索引。这是查询:DB::select('select*fromOrderswhereClientId=?',[$id])在Laravel应用程序中,这个查询运行了1.2秒(如果我使用Eloquent模型也是一样。):"query"=>"select*fromOrderswhereClientId=?""bindings"=>array:1[▼0=>"44087"]"time"=>1015.2问题是,如果我在数据库控制台或PHPMyAdmi

php - 如何在常规登录网站上集成 facebook 注册/注册?

我有一个问题,想知道如何在已经使用常规登录/注册系统的网站上集成第3方登录(也进行静默注册)。基本上当前登录还是比较规律的:当用户进入网站session时类(class)决定他是否需要重新登录。当用户登录时,会设置所有类型的session和cookie用户可以访问受限区域。mysql中的用户表有很多字段和密码字段。我想知道的是,如果用户条目不存在,您如何在同一个数据库表中创建用户条目,并为该Facebook用户进行完全(静默)注册。 最佳答案 嗯,我不确定您所说的静默注册是什么意思,但是如果用户连接到Facebook,您可以简化您的